What Is an Intensive Driving Course?

An intensive driving course also known as a crash course is a structured program that compresses months of traditional lessons into a short period, usually ranging from one to three weeks. These courses are ideal for learners who need to pass their test quickly, whether for work, university, or personal reasons.

Nottingham’s layout with its busy city centre, quiet suburban roads, and multiple driving test centres makes it an excellent location for intensive learning. The experience you gain here prepares you for a variety of real-world driving scenarios, from navigating roundabouts to managing dual carriageways.

Learning in Nottingham: A City Built for Driving Practice

Nottingham is a fantastic place to learn to drive intensively. The mix of road types from bustling city streets to quiet rural routes offers a balanced environment for learners. Driving schools in Nottingham often structure lessons around local test routes, giving students valuable experience in areas where they’re most likely to be examined.

Popular driving test centres in Nottingham, such as those in Chilwell, Colwick, and Watnall, have varied test routes that test everything from junction awareness to roundabout control. Practising near these locations gives you an advantage during your actual test.

How to Prepare for an Intensive Driving Course

Before starting your intensive driving course in Nottingham, it’s a good idea to get a provisional licence and study the Highway Code thoroughly. You should also take a mock theory test if you haven’t passed yet, as many schools require it before booking your practical.

Having a basic understanding of road signs, junction priorities, and vehicle controls will make your intensive driving course Nottingham lessons smoother and more efficient. Additionally, try to get enough rest during your training week intensive learning can be physically and mentally demanding.

FAQs

How long does an intensive driving course last?
Most courses range from 1 to 3 weeks, depending on your experience level and availability.

Do I need previous driving experience?
No, Both beginners and experienced learners can enrol, as courses are tailored to your starting point.

Is an intensive course guaranteed to help me pass?
While no course can guarantee a pass, daily practice and professional guidance significantly increase your chances of success.

Where will I take my driving test?
Most students in Nottingham take their tests at the Chilwell, Colwick, or Watnall test centres.

Can I spread out my lessons if needed?
Yes, most schools offer flexible scheduling if you prefer to split lessons across multiple weeks.
